Answer

Certainly! Robert E. Lee emerged as the most distinguished and successful general in the Confederate army after Albert Sidney Johnston's untimely demise. Lee possessed exceptional military acumen and strategic prowess, leading the Army of Northern Virginia to numerous victories against formidable odds. Despite the ultimate defeat of the Confederacy, Lee's generalship earned him enduring admiration and recognition as one of the greatest military commanders in American history.
